Tommy was a graduate of Stroman High and received his Associates Degree from Victoria College. He worked as an operator and supervisor for Dow Chemical for over 40 years.
He is survived by his wife Valori; daughter Brooke Vogt (Jason) of Victoria; son Drew Adams (Dana) of Spring; brother Randy Adams (Tere) of Lafayette, Louisiana ; sister Connie Adams of Cedar Park; Grandchildren: Joel, Leitan, and Huck Vogt; Ketch, Keslei, and Kaila Adams. Nephews; Randy and Matthew Adams, Ashton and Keaton Sides; Brother-in-law, Britt Sides.
He was a member of Baptist Temple Church where he loved teaching Children’s Sunday School. He enjoyed spending time with his family, especially his grandchildren, and spending time at the family ranch. He loved the mountains of Red River, New Mexico. Tommy was a loving husband, father, grandfather, and brother.
Tommy fought a long, hard battle with Alzheimer’s. Special thanks to Hospice of South Texas and his caregivers Valerie, Carolyn, Gina, Marissa, and Briana.
